Killarney is the perfect spot to explore by bike. With a huge range of cycling routes to choose from and your electric bike to make things extra comfortable, you can choose whether to start from Ross Castle and the lakes or venture a little further afield.

Leave Killarney town behind and head off into Muckross in the heart of Killarney National Park. You'll cycle along Muckross road and over the Flesk bridge where you can cross the road to the cycling path which will lead you directly into the National Park. You'll head into the Yew Valley Wood towards the 15th century, Muckross Abbey, where you can take time to explore the well-preserved ruins and vaulted cloister.

You'll travel past traditional farms and the fine Victorian mansion, Muckross House. If you're a history buff, you could take a guided tour of the house and farms then, continue on to Muckcross Craft Centre. Located close to the house, this centre has a great restaurant and shop as well as a number of craft workshops which include bookbinding, weaving and pottery. Beyond that you'll find the famed Torc waterfall which is well-worth a visit!

If you have extra time, the Muckross-Dinis loop around Muckross Lake is a must-see. Be sure to travel the loop in an anti-clockwise direction only!
